Written Answers - School Staffing.

Enda Kenny

Ceist:

298 Mr. Kenny asked the Minister for Education and Science if teachers in one teacher schools comply with the health and safety regulations, in view of the fact that they do not have a break from duties and responsibilities for a period in excess of five hours;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[6512/98]

The Deputy will be aware that An Action Programme for the Millennium contains a committment to give primary education a clear priority in allocating resources. In this context, the programme specifically states that one teacher schools with ten or more pupils will receive a second teacher.

I am currently examining a range of options with a view to identifying the most appropriate way to fulfil the Government's commitments to one teacher schools. A range of issues affecting one teacher schools is being taken into account in this context.
